What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files placed on your device (computer, smartphone, tablet) when you visit a website. They help websites remember your actions and preferences over time, so you don’t have to keep re-entering information.

Types of cookies:

Session cookies: Temporary cookies deleted when you close your browser.

Persistent cookies: Remain on your device for a set period or until manually deleted.

First-party cookies: Set directly by our website.

Third-party cookies: Set by external services we use (e.g., Google, Microsoft, Meta).
